Samsung’s new Galaxy Tab S4 hopes to take on the iPad Pro and Windows laptops

Eli Blumenthal USA TODAY Published 6:43 p.m. UTC Aug 1, 2018 August was always expected to be a busy month for Samsung. And Samsung wasted little time in unpacking its latest updates.  A little over one week before the company is expected to introduce its next phablet smartphone, the Galaxy Note 9, Samsung is taking the wraps off a revamped Galaxy Tab S4 tablet. More: Samsung Galaxy Note 9 reportedly gets hot exclusive: Android version of Fortnite More: Smartphone makers won’t give up on foldable screens. Do we really want them? This latest Android slate will be available August 10, cost $649.99 for the WiFi-only model, and is poised to compete with the latest devices from Apple and Microsoft. A cellular version offered through Verizon has no pricing yet. The Tab S4 has a vivid 10.5-inch Super AMOLED display with slimmer bezels and a larger display than the 9.7-inch Tab S3. The design on the new model is modern and sleek. As with the Tab S3, the Tab S4 has four stereo speakers .
